Output 83ff6f6cd59e8562534a06057052e61b73cd0b290b16ae51f383df04770f30d9:0

value
310160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0e1285998f2c48396073dac6bdffbd5f2bd5cb OP_EQUAL
address
3AB3d9YPC2673L1fCpTf6DtRmUpsqhzwFP
transaction
83ff6f6cd59e8562534a06057052e61b73cd0b290b16ae51f383df04770f30d9
confirmations
346635
spent
true